Deion Sanders: Prime Time

Deion Sanders: Prime Time

Deion “Prime Time” Sanders is one of the most electrifying and celebrated athletes in American sports history. His flamboyant personality, exceptional talent, and unprecedented success in both football and baseball have solidified his legacy as a true icon.

Born in Fort Myers, Florida, Sanders quickly rose to prominence as a multi-sport star in high school. His speed, agility, and athleticism were evident early on, attracting attention from college scouts across the country. He ultimately chose to attend Florida State University, where he excelled in football, baseball, and track. As a Seminole, Sanders was a two-time All-American cornerback, renowned for his lockdown coverage and electrifying punt returns. He also showcased his baseball skills, playing outfield and displaying impressive speed on the basepaths.

Sanders was drafted into the NFL by the Atlanta Falcons in 1989 and simultaneously selected by the New York Yankees in the MLB draft. He embarked on a remarkable career, becoming the only athlete to play in both the Super Bowl and the World Series. In the NFL, Sanders played for the Falcons, San Francisco 49ers, Dallas Cowboys, Washington Redskins, and Baltimore Ravens. He was an eight-time Pro Bowler, a six-time All-Pro selection, and won two Super Bowl rings, one with the 49ers and another with the Cowboys. His signature high-stepping celebrations, interceptions, and defensive prowess made him a fan favorite wherever he played.

While his football career reached legendary status, Sanders also enjoyed a notable baseball career. He played for the Yankees, Atlanta Braves, Cincinnati Reds, and San Francisco Giants. Although he never reached the same level of dominance as he did in football, Sanders displayed flashes of brilliance, showcasing his speed and athleticism on the diamond. He even famously played in both an NFL game and an MLB game on the same day, a testament to his exceptional athleticism and dedication.

Beyond his athletic achievements, Sanders is also known for his vibrant personality and media savvy. He embraced the “Prime Time” persona, using his charisma and flair to connect with fans and build a successful brand. His outspokenness and confidence sometimes drew criticism, but they also contributed to his popularity and helped him transcend the boundaries of sports entertainment.

Following his playing career, Sanders transitioned into broadcasting and coaching. He worked as an analyst for various networks, providing insightful commentary and entertaining audiences with his unique perspective. In 2020, he became the head football coach at Jackson State University, a historically Black college and university (HBCU). His arrival at Jackson State brought unprecedented attention and resources to the program, significantly raising its profile and inspiring a new generation of athletes. He led the Tigers to unprecedented success, winning back-to-back SWAC championships before taking the head coaching job at the University of Colorado in 2022.

Deion Sanders’ impact extends far beyond the playing field. He is a role model for young athletes, a successful entrepreneur, and a dedicated advocate for HBCUs. His legacy as “Prime Time” continues to inspire and entertain, solidifying his place as one of the most influential figures in sports history.
